About The Position

The Director of New Business Intake leads the firm's client and matter intake function, overseeing the people, processes, technology, and controls that support client and matter onboarding, maintenance, and closure. This role ensures an efficient, client-focused intake experience while maintaining data quality, risk management, compliance, and operational excellence. Working closely with attorneys and key business teams, the Director serves as the business owner for Intapp Open, establishes service standards, and drives process improvements to enhance efficiency and reduce downstream operational issues.
